Job Description

This position will play a key role in the ALM, Interest Rate Risk, and Credit Risk positioning across all of Ameriprise's Owned Assets. This role will also have the opportunity to be involved in investment management, planning, and cross functional projects.

Responsibilities

  • Own the development of quarterly owned account interest rate risk and credit risk analytics. This includes monitoring of duration, cash flow, spread, default, etc.
  • Own and support various ALM / interest rate risk modeling efforts including product pricing initiatives and planning through collaboration with key business partners.
  • Produce, develop, and provide thought leadership for analytics and stress tests assessing the positioning of owned asset portfolios.
  • Provide analytics supporting strategic initiatives, day-to-day management activities, and the development of investment strategies as a subject matter expert for the owned account portfolios.
  • Prepare and summarize analyses for discussion within Treasury, key stakeholders within the organization, and management.
  • Build and maintain processes to improve speed, efficiency and reporting of key ALM and Credit Risk metrics.
  • Produce and ensure methods, procedures, and documentation comply with regulatory expectations and standards established by the model governance program
  • Build and maintain relationships with internal clients such as Corporate Actuarial, Treasury (Liquidity and Capital), LFO, and Product Development


Required Qualifications

  • 7-10 years experience in investments, actuarial, or treasury.
  • Strong technical skills (Asset/Liability modeling software, excel, database management, programming).
  • Strong written and verbal communication.
  • Ability to build collaborative relationships across the organization.
  • Bachelor's degree with emphasis in finance, economics, math or related disciplines.


Preferred Qualifications

  • Detailed knowledge of Insurance, Annuity, and Banking products.
  • Previous experience in ALM / Market risk management .
  • Previous experience with fixed income assets and markets.
  • FSA or CFA designations
